*** To all beta testers ***

First, thanks for your tests during these days and valuable feedback have been collected.

I will soon send out v1.6 beta 2 to all beta testers (maybe a few hours later), please check your PM for that and please help to test for it.

New in v1.6 beta 2:
===============
- Add script to wipe cache and dv-cache when flashing the kernel
- No worry, will not wipe any of your personal data
- You will experience longer boot up (only the first time after you have flashed, because dv-cache is wiped)
- Increase stability and smoothness by fine tuning parameters in 1.1Ghz

    Dear all,

    As I have already distributed the v1.6b1 (beta 1) to some (many?) of members a week ago. I have been requested to open a new thread such that I could highlight what have been changed and let all testers to express their feelings and opinions to the new kernel in this centralized thread.

    First, let me introduce the features of "The New Kernel" ... (not The New iPad)...

    1. Stabilized the voltage & frequency setting such that the 'stock' voltage is used without affecting OC stability.
    2. As different machine's CPUs are different, OC to 1.35Ghz is not the most stable setting. Instead, 1.3Ghz will be the max.
    3. Remove some of the useless codes used in v1.5
    4. Pick some of the code difference from the official XWLA4 kernel :eek:
    5. Add in support to read NTFS & CIFS file system
    6. Switch to use the SLUB allocator
    7. Disable ipv6 (unless I am told to add it back)
    8. Other minor bug fixes

    Next, let me conclude some of the comments from members on the beta:

    1. Works fine with Titanium ROM 2.1
    2. Undervolted it to 750mv @ 608mhz, more stable than v1.5
    3. More smooth than v1.5
    4. Not as warm as v1.5, so far so 'cool' in temperature
    5. No lag, no freeze

    So, welcome for more opinions, discussions and findings and let's discuss here. If everything goes right, I will release v1.6 within a few days :)
